WebFeb 14, 2024 · Connect to SharePoint using a prompt to enter your user name and password ... Note: Get-Credential is a Microsoft PowerShell command. When you use it in your script, it opens a prompt on your workstation to allow you to enter your credentials and store them in a variable. Syntax WebJun 14, 2024 · The Get-Credential cmdlet is the most common way that PowerShell receives input to create the PSCredential object like the username and password. The Get-Credential cmdlet works fine and all but it’s interactive. There’s no way to seamless pass values to it. Every time it’s run, it will either prompt for the username and password at the ... It … ralf bosselmannWebSep 4, 2024 · In the Data ribbon, click the "Get Data" dropdown at the very left of the ribbon and select Data Source Settings. In the next dialog, select the SharePoint data source and click "Clear permissions". Then refresh the query and you will be asked to enter your credentials again.
